Common Auto Repair Services in Hanna, IN

Every car needs occasional maintenance or repair, but what kind of services are most common? Here’s a list of typical repairs and what they mean for your vehicle.

1. Oil Changes

This is one of the most basic (yet crucial) car maintenance tasks. Clean oil helps keep your engine lubricated and running efficiently. Most vehicles need an oil change every 3,000 to 7,000 miles.

2. Brake Repair

Do you hear a squeaking or grinding sound when you hit the brakes? That’s a sign your brake pads may need replacing. Brake issues can also involve the rotors, callipers, or brake fluid—don’t delay on this one.

3. Tire Services

In Hanna’s changing weather conditions, tire maintenance is key. This includes rotation, balancing, alignment, and replacement. Bald or unevenly worn tires can reduce traction and increase your risk of accidents.

4. Battery Checks and Replacement

Car won’t start? Your battery may be dead or dying. A quick battery test can tell you if it’s time for a replacement.

5. Engine Diagnostics

Modern cars are loaded with sensors. When your check engine light comes on, mechanics use diagnostic tools to read the error codes and pinpoint what’s wrong.

6. Transmission Repair

Your transmission moves power from the engine to the wheels. If it slips, grinds, or makes noise, it’s time to have it inspected. Transmission repair can be complex, so it’s best handled by professionals.

7. Air Conditioning & Heating Repair

Whether it's a hot Indiana summer or a chilly winter morning, your climate control system matters. A/C and heating services keep your drives comfortable year-round.


Signs Your Car Needs Repair

Not sure if your car needs service? Here are some telltale signs to watch for:

  • Strange Noises: Squealing, clunking, or grinding sounds aren’t normal.

  • Dashboard Warning Lights: Never ignore lights like “Check Engine” or “ABS.”

  • Leaking Fluids: Any puddles under your car should be checked out ASAP.

  • Shaking or Vibrating: This could signal issues with tires, suspension, or brakes.

  • Reduced Fuel Efficiency: A sudden drop in mileage is often a red flag.

  • Burning Smells: If you smell something unusual, have your vehicle inspected quickly.

Seasonal Auto Maintenance Tips for Hanna Drivers

Living in Indiana means dealing with all four seasons. Each one brings its own set of driving challenges. Here’s how to prepare:

Spring:

  • Check tire pressure (temps affect it!)

  • Replace wiper blades and top off washer fluid

  • Inspect brakes after winter weather wear

Summer:

  • Test the A/C system before the heat hits

  • Keep an eye on coolant levels

  • Rotate tires before summer road trips

Fall:

  • Inspect lights and signals as days get shorter

  • Check your battery (cold weather is tough on them)

  • Replace dirty cabin air filters

Winter:

  • Keep an emergency kit in your car

  • Switch to winter tires if needed

  • Keep your gas tank at least half full to prevent fuel line freeze

Staying ahead of seasonal maintenance can prevent unexpected issues and save you money in the long run.

1. How often should I take my car in for maintenance?

Most manufacturers recommend service every 5,000 to 7,500 miles, depending on your vehicle and driving habits. Always check your owner’s manual. Many local Hanna shops offer maintenance plans to help you stay on track.


2. Can I go to a local shop even if my car is under warranty?

Yes! Thanks to the Magnuson-Moss Warranty Act, you can have your car serviced at an independent shop without voiding your warranty—just make sure they use quality parts and keep proper records.
